What Does Jagadeesan Mean? At its core, Jagadeesan means 'Lord of the world.' This is no ordinary title — it reflects a deep spiritual and cultural resonance in Indian, especially South Indian, traditions. The name is rooted in Sanskrit, where 'Jagat' means 'world' and 'Eesa' means 'lord' or 'ruler.' So, Jagadeesan is essentially 'the ruler or lord of the world,' a name that carries a regal and divine aura.
The Origin Story: A Name Steeped in Indian Heritage Jagadeesan is primarily a Tamil name, popular in the southern states of India such as Tamil Nadu. It is often associated with Hindu deities like Lord Shiva and Lord Vishnu, who are revered as universal protectors and sovereigns. The use of this name reflects a family's cultural values, religious devotion, and hopes for their child to embody strength, leadership, and wisdom.

Fun Facts and Trivia Did you know that the name Jagadeesan is often shortened affectionately to nicknames like Jaga, Jaggu, or Deesan? These nicknames are widely used among friends and family, adding a personal and warm touch.
Also, the name has several variations and spellings, such as Jagadeeshan, Jagadisan, and Jagatheesan, reflecting regional pronunciations and linguistic nuances.
Modern Trends: Is Jagadeesan Still Popular? While Jagadeesan remains a respected and cherished name within Tamil and Indian communities, it is less common among younger urban parents who may lean toward more contemporary or global names. However, it still holds a timeless quality and is often chosen to honor tradition, religion, and cultural identity.
Moreover, among the Indian diaspora, names like Jagadeesan serve as beautiful links to heritage and familial roots.
